Trivia
Each week across Canada, 130,000 bowlers participate in regular league play and an equal number visit a local bowling centre for a birthday party, a company outing, a charity fundraiser, a night of Rock 'n' Bowl or just a fun day out with friends and family. That’s almost one per cent of the entire population of this country...
History
Tommy Ryan invented 5 pin bowling in
1909 when he transformed his downtown Toronto bowling centre from a tenpin
facility to the new game of 5 pin bowling. Apparently, the tenpin variety was
too slow and the customers suggested that the pinboys “just set up half
of the pins so we can finish faster." When a lighter bowling ball was
introduced and a rubber band added around pins, a truly Canadian sport and
recreation was born.
